**New starter — turnstile access.** The ground-floor turnstiles at Ostermead Court were upgraded last quarter and no longer accept the old proximity fobs. New starters receive a photo badge from the facilities desk on day one; until the badge is printed, they should use the side gate beside turnstile three. The side gate keypad is active from 07:00 to 19:00 on weekdays. For the interim period, give the starter this entry code.

door code, tajof-kageg: bdg-QVDCE-3

## Ownership

The zero-downtime migration tooling in Driftgate is owned by the platform data team. Reviewers: every migration must be split into expand and contract phases, with a deploy between them. Never combine a column drop with a code change in the same release. Backfill jobs need a throttle setting and a rollback note in the PR description. Escalations and sign-off on irreversible migrations go through the owner listed below.

approver of hahog-hahap = Ulaath Praael

# Orchard workflow migration — env config for reviewer
# Context: we are moving the nightly cron jobs (report rollups,
# stale-session sweep, invoice batch) off the legacy Fennick box and
# onto the Orchard workflow engine. Each former cron is now a DAG;
# schedules are preserved exactly, timezone pinned to UTC. Legacy
# crontab entries stay disabled-but-present until two clean weeks.
# Orchard's scheduler authenticates to our job API with a token,
# set on the line immediately below.

secret setting of kageg-bawep: RELAY_SECRET5=3c3b0